
Michaela Crump
Registered Massage Therapist
Michaela began practicing in 2008 after graduating from Medicine Hat College.
Her journey into massage therapy started by chance — when her original plans didn’t work out, she enrolled in massage therapy and immediately fell in love. The combination of science and hands-on care offered the perfect way to help people heal and reconnect with their bodies.
​
Michaela takes a holistic approach to massage, focusing on fascia and the nervous system to deliver gentle yet powerful results. She enjoys supporting clients with chronic pain, nerve issues, women’s health concerns, and those navigating stress, trauma, or grief.
​
Outside the clinic, Michaela trains and competes in Historical Armored Combat, where she also serves as a marshal (referee) and wields a longsword in competition.
